#46 - Paper Mario (N64, 2001)


This was the third RPG I ever played. The first was Pokemon Red, which is basically made to be babbys first RPG. The second was Quest 64. It will definitely not be making my list. But that kinda sets the stage for what my expectations for an RPG were. Thankfully, I was met with a delightful game just oozing with charm that was perfect for an RPG noob like me. The battle system is incredibly simple, but the badge and partner systems allow for just enough customization options and variety to still make every battle interesting. The story is also simple, but each chapter on its own is still creative and pleasant enough to keep the player engaged throughout. It all blends into a perfect RPG starting point for a growing boy like I was, that still has lasting power to be fun as an RPG veteran.

Screenshot was taken from a mod of the game called Book of Mario, that takes most of the game's dialogue and sends it through a bunch of Google translations, then back into English. There have been a few playthroughs of it on YouTube that are good for some chuckles, and I would recommend checking them out if you're bored.
